Skip to content
General Blogs

The Science Behind Machine Reasoning: How AI Systems Make Informed Decisions

Dr. Subhabaha Pal (Guest Author)
3 min read

The Science Behind Machine Reasoning: How AI Systems Make Informed Decisions

Introduction

Artificial Intelligence (AI) has become an integral part of our lives, from voice assistants like Siri and Alexa to self-driving cars and recommendation systems. One of the key components of AI is machine reasoning, which enables AI systems to make informed decisions. In this article, we will delve into the science behind machine reasoning and explore how AI systems utilize this technology to make intelligent choices.

What is Machine Reasoning?

Machine reasoning is the ability of AI systems to use logical and deductive reasoning to arrive at conclusions or make decisions. It involves the application of rules, facts, and logical principles to solve complex problems. Unlike traditional programming, where explicit instructions are provided to solve a specific task, machine reasoning allows AI systems to learn and adapt based on the available information.

The Role of Knowledge Representation

To enable machine reasoning, AI systems rely on knowledge representation. Knowledge representation involves the process of organizing and structuring information in a way that can be easily understood and processed by AI algorithms. This information can include facts, rules, and relationships between different entities.

One common approach to knowledge representation is through the use of ontologies. An ontology is a formal representation of knowledge that defines the concepts, relationships, and properties within a specific domain. By utilizing ontologies, AI systems can reason about the relationships between different entities and make informed decisions based on this knowledge.

Logical Reasoning and Inference

Logical reasoning is a fundamental aspect of machine reasoning. It involves the application of logical rules and principles to derive new information from existing knowledge. AI systems utilize logical reasoning to make deductions, draw conclusions, and infer new facts.

One popular logical reasoning technique used in machine reasoning is first-order logic. First-order logic allows AI systems to represent knowledge using logical statements, such as “if A then B” or “A and B implies C.” By applying logical rules, AI systems can derive new information from these statements and make logical inferences.

Probabilistic Reasoning

While logical reasoning is powerful, it often fails to capture uncertainty and ambiguity present in real-world scenarios. To address this limitation, AI systems also employ probabilistic reasoning. Probabilistic reasoning allows AI systems to reason under uncertainty by assigning probabilities to different outcomes.

Bayesian networks are commonly used in probabilistic reasoning. A Bayesian network is a graphical model that represents the probabilistic relationships between different variables. By updating the probabilities based on new evidence, AI systems can make informed decisions even in the presence of uncertainty.

Machine Learning and Inductive Reasoning

Machine learning plays a crucial role in machine reasoning by enabling AI systems to learn from data and make inductive reasoning. Inductive reasoning involves generalizing from specific examples to make broader conclusions. By analyzing patterns and trends in data, AI systems can make predictions and decisions based on this learned knowledge.

One popular machine learning technique used in machine reasoning is deep learning. Deep learning involves training neural networks with multiple layers to learn complex patterns and relationships in data. By leveraging deep learning, AI systems can make informed decisions based on the patterns learned from vast amounts of data.

Explainable AI and Machine Reasoning

As AI systems become more complex and powerful, there is a growing need for explainable AI. Explainable AI aims to provide transparency and insights into the decision-making process of AI systems. Machine reasoning plays a crucial role in achieving explainable AI by allowing AI systems to justify their decisions based on logical and deductive reasoning.

By providing explanations for their decisions, AI systems can build trust and credibility with users. This is particularly important in critical domains such as healthcare or autonomous vehicles, where the decisions made by AI systems can have significant consequences.

Conclusion

Machine reasoning is a fascinating field that enables AI systems to make informed decisions based on logical and deductive reasoning. By utilizing knowledge representation, logical reasoning, probabilistic reasoning, and machine learning, AI systems can reason about complex problems and make intelligent choices. As AI continues to advance, machine reasoning will play a crucial role in achieving explainable AI and building trust between humans and machines.

Share this article
Keep reading

Related articles

Verified by MonsterInsights